为了解严和店窑汝瓷和钧官瓷的起源关系,用能量色散Χ射线荧光光谱仪(EDXRF)测量了56个严和店窑汝瓷和钧官瓷样品的主量化学组成.一维和二维散布分析显示钧官瓷胎的原料来源比较集中,严和店窑汝瓷胎的原料来源比较分散,钧官瓷和严和店窑汝瓷的胎料来源接近但不相同.钧官瓷的釉料来源比较集中,釉料配方变化较少,严和店窑汝瓷的釉料来源或配方比较分散.用EDXRF测试和化学组分散布分析相结合,可以较好地区分严和店窑汝瓷和钧官瓷样品.
